Knowles and Nestor
LONDON, England (AFP): Bahamian Mark Knowles and Canadian Daniel Nestor won the longest match in Wimbledon history on Wednesday when they beat Simon Aspelin and Todd Perry in a men's doubles quarter-final clash which lasted six hours and nine minutes.
